diff --git a/lua_probject/extend_project/extend/zipai/fanpaofa/EXGameInfo.lua b/lua_probject/extend_project/extend/zipai/fanpaofa/EXGameInfo.lua index 0b7d099e..69ea9a41 100644 --- a/lua_probject/extend_project/extend/zipai/fanpaofa/EXGameInfo.lua +++ b/lua_probject/extend_project/extend/zipai/fanpaofa/EXGameInfo.lua @@ -89,6 +89,7 @@ function M:SelectedConfigData() local daniao = _config:GetController('daniao').selectedIndex --多少起胡 0:6,1:10,2:15 + local fengding = _config:GetController('fengding').selectedIndex+1 --多少起胡 0:6,1:10,2:15 --名堂-- local tiandihu = _config:GetChild('btn_tiandihu').selected local honghu = _config:GetChild('btn_honghu').selected @@ -128,7 +129,7 @@ function M:SelectedConfigData() _data['haidiliao'] = haidihu --海底胡 _data['kahu'] = kahu --卡胡 _data['mingwei'] = mingwei --明偎 - + _data['fengding'] = fengding @@ -162,6 +163,7 @@ function M:LoadConfigData(data) _config:GetController('choupai').selectedIndex = data.choupai --抽牌 _config:GetController('hunum').selectedIndex = data.hunum --起胡息 _config:GetController('daniao').selectedIndex = data.daniao --打鸟 0不打,1:10,2:20,3:50 + _config:GetController('fengding').selectedIndex = data.fengding-1 _config:GetChild('btn_tiandihu').selected = data.tiandihu --天地胡 _config:GetChild('btn_honghu').selected = data.honghu --红胡 @@ -173,6 +175,7 @@ function M:LoadConfigData(data) _config:GetChild('btn_kahu').selected = data.kahu --卡胡 _config:GetChild('btn_mingwei').selected = data.mingwei --明偎 + if oldGameVersion==2 then self.xipaiValueText.text=data.xi_pai_score/1000 self.xipaiValue=data.xi_pai_score/1000 diff --git a/lua_probject/extend_project/extend/zipai/fanpaofa/EXMainView.lua b/lua_probject/extend_project/extend/zipai/fanpaofa/EXMainView.lua index 52e9c097..99abf162 100644 --- a/lua_probject/extend_project/extend/zipai/fanpaofa/EXMainView.lua +++ b/lua_probject/extend_project/extend/zipai/fanpaofa/EXMainView.lua @@ -729,17 +729,25 @@ function M:__TipAction(context) local td = data[2] local tip_hu = data[3] local list = tip.tip_map_type[td.weight] - printlog("tipaction :") - pt(list) - printlog(list[1]['bi_list']==nil) + if (#list > 1) or td.type == 1 then - if list[1]['bi_list']==nil then + local chiflag = true + for key, value in pairs(list) do + if value['bi_list'] ~=nil then + chiflag = false + end + end + if #list>1 then + chiflag = false + end + if chiflag then _gamectr:SendAction(list[1]["id"]) self:__CloseTip() local info = self._player_card_info[1] info:UpdateIsOnClick(false) return end + self:_ChiView( list, tip_hu, @@ -764,7 +772,7 @@ function M:__TipAction(context) end end ) - --self._chipeng_tip.visible = false + -- self._chipeng_tip.visible = false return end if tip_hu and td.type ~= 8 then diff --git a/lua_probject/extend_project/extend/zipai/fanpaofa/main/PendulumRule.lua b/lua_probject/extend_project/extend/zipai/fanpaofa/main/PendulumRule.lua index 7d584b6c..ddcdda08 100644 --- a/lua_probject/extend_project/extend/zipai/fanpaofa/main/PendulumRule.lua +++ b/lua_probject/extend_project/extend/zipai/fanpaofa/main/PendulumRule.lua @@ -1149,7 +1149,7 @@ local function init(self,cardInhand,index) self.cardList = membe_clone(cardInhand) table.sort(self.cardList) if index== nil or index ==0 then - return self:tryPendulumRule2() + return self:tryPendulumRule() elseif index == 1 then return self:tryPendulumRule() elseif index == 2 then diff --git a/wb_new_ui/assets/Info_Poker_FanPaoFa/Cgm_create_room.xml b/wb_new_ui/assets/Info_Poker_FanPaoFa/Cgm_create_room.xml index 9a782c0e..066f1784 100644 --- a/wb_new_ui/assets/Info_Poker_FanPaoFa/Cgm_create_room.xml +++ b/wb_new_ui/assets/Info_Poker_FanPaoFa/Cgm_create_room.xml @@ -11,6 +11,7 @@ +